One of the key advantages of EBM technology is its ability to produce parts with intricate geometries and superior mechanical properties Unlike traditional manufacturing techniques that rely on subtractive methods, EBM 3D printing builds parts layer by layer using a high-energy electron beam to melt and fuse metal powders This process allows for the creation of complex shapes and structures that are impossible to achieve with conventional methods As a result, industries such as aerospace and healthcare are leveraging EBM 3D printers to design and manufacture lightweight, high-performance components for aircraft engines, medical implants, and prosthetics.

Another significant benefit of EBM 3D printers is their high production speed and efficiency With the ability to produce multiple parts concurrently and without the need for custom tooling, EBM technology significantly reduces lead times and production costs This rapid prototyping capability enables manufacturers to iterate designs quickly, test different materials, and accelerate the time-to-market for new products Furthermore, EBM 3D printing offers a sustainable manufacturing solution by minimizing material waste and energy consumption compared to traditional methods, making it an environmentally friendly choice for companies looking to reduce their carbon footprint.

The high energy of the electron beam allows for deeper powder fusion and densification, resulting in parts with excellent metallurgical properties and mechanical strength This makes EBM 3D printers ideal for applications that require high levels of durability, heat resistance, and corrosion resistance, such as aerospace components, automotive parts, and industrial machinery Furthermore, EBM technology supports a wide range of metal materials, including titanium, stainless steel, aluminum, and nickel-based alloys, giving manufacturers the flexibility to choose the best material for their specific application requirements.

Moreover, EBM 3D printers offer a cost-effective manufacturing solution for producing low to medium volume parts By eliminating the need for expensive tooling and reducing material waste, EBM technology helps companies save on production costs and increase their operational efficiency The scalability of EBM printing allows manufacturers to produce small batches of customized parts on-demand, reducing inventory overhead and improving supply chain flexibility This agile production model is especially beneficial for industries with fluctuating demand or niche markets that require customized products with short lead times.
